The Open Disclosure Policy (PD2023_034) sets out the minimum requirements for implementing consistent open disclosure processes within NSW Health services.
Open disclosure is a process for ensuring that open, honest, empathic and timely discussions occur between patients (and/or their support person) and health care staff after a patient safety incident.
Effective open disclosure improves patient, staff and community confidence in how the system responds to patient safety incidents and is fundamental to maintaining or re-building the trust between health care staff and consumers.
